The
promoters for the 2nd Annual Playing with Fire concerts promise
you won't be disappointed.
They have added two more shows than last year (a total of seven).
Six Saturday shows and one Sunday show will once again be held at
Lewis and Clark Landing on the riverfront. In addition, there will
be four Friday shows held on the banks of the Heartland of America
Park, located just east of 10th and Farnam. Admission is FREE to
all shows. No coolers, food or dogs will be allowed in. You're
welcome to bring lawn chairs or blankets. Reasonably priced
concessions will be provided. Here is the line-up for the 2005
Playing with Fire concerts. You may want to print this
information for future reference. Start times for each concert
will be announced at a later date and will appear on
OmahaRiverFront.com's Event Calendar.
